The part contains two RS-232 drivers, one RS-422 driver, one RS-232 receiver, and one receiver path which can be configured either as RS-232 or as RS-422.
An internal charge pump voltage converter facilitates operation from a single +5 V power supply.
The internal charge pump generates ± 10 V levels allowing RS-232 output levels to be developed without the need for external bipolar power supplies.
A highly efficient charge pump design allows operation using non polarized, miniature 0.
1 µF capacitors.
This gives a considerable saving in printed circuit board space over conventional products which can use up to 10 µF capacitors.
The charge pump output voltages may also be used to power external circuitry which requires dual supplies.
The RS-232 channels are suitable for communications rates up to 100 kHz and the RS-422 channels are suitable for high speed communications up to 5 MHz.
The RS-422 transmitter complementary outputs are closely matched and feature low timing skew between the complementary outputs.
This is often an essential requirement to meet tight system timing specifications.
